A member asked:

My 13 month old has a fluid filled cyst looking thing on her palate- i just noticed it today- bothers if touched- does she need to be seen- is this no?

4 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

Yes: She should be examined by a pedodontist or her pediatrician. Even if she is not displaying discomfort, this spot should be checked out. Make an appointment.

Yes: She should be seen by a pediatric dentist. It could one of several things including an erupting tooth depending on location, but to be sure, she should be evaluated.
